AS A JUNIOR (2003): Posted a 6-5-2 record as the team's starting goalie...appeared in 18 of the team's 19 matches...recorded one solo shutout, posting a 1.01 goals against average...tied for first in the Horizon League in goals allowed average, while placing third in save percentage (.829)...allowed 14 goals and made 68 saves...recorded 1,245 minutes in net...league "Player of the Week" for the week of Oct. 6.
AS A SOPHOMORE (2002): Appeared in 13 games and took over the starting role in 11 matches after Amber Stauch suffered a season-ending concussion...racked up 1,111 minutes at goal...held a 0.81 goals against average, which led the Horizon League...recorded a league-leading five shutouts...tallied 44 saves and had a .815 save percentage...her current 1.26 GAA ranks first on Butler's career list.
AS A FRESHMAN (2001): Played in four games as a rookie goalie...logged 177 minutes on the field...limited opponents to a 1.53 goals per game average...recorded seven saves on the season.
AT SAHUARO HIGH: Earned four varsity letters in soccer...was captain of her squad her senior year...as a goalkeeper, she set the school record for saves in 2000...cited to the second team all-city in 2000...was second team all-conference her senior year...high school coach: David Krusewski.
PERSONAL: Born October 6, 1983...daughter of Fred Sanders and Susan Brandt...secondary education major.
